The Cyprus-based folk formation Sovatchii is scheduled to participate in the 11th edition of the traveling festival Expats Join Hands in Worldwide Dance. The event will take place from May 15 to 17 at the BMW Park in Munich. According to the group’s artistic director, Teodosi Teodosiev, Sovatchii will present a performance as a chamber ensemble.
The routine will feature excerpts from ‘Dances from Southeast Bulgaria,’ which was choreographed by Todor Bekirski and set to music by Stefan Chapkanov, a piece noted for its strong stage presence and emotional depth. Sovatchii was established on October 1, 2015, by Teodosiev, who also directs the group artistically and choreographs its works. Over its operational history, the formation has become an active organizer of major annual festivals within Cyprus.
Its primary goal is to unite Bulgarian school and amateur ensembles, alongside musicians and singers spanning various age groups. The festival, Expats Join Hands in Worldwide Dance, is organized for and by amateur folklore ensembles performing outside of Bulgaria. The initiative originated with the Ot Izvora group in Lyon, France, which hosted both the inaugural 2015 edition and the tenth edition in 2025.
The 11th Munich event anticipates attendance from over 100 dance ensembles and more than 4,000 visitors. The Bulgarian News Agency (BTA) serves as the official media partner for the event and will feature all participating groups.
